Brad Pitt And Green Roofs
The Hollywood actor lends his celebrity status to promote sustainable architecture.
"Design e²: The Economies of Being Environmentally Conscious" is part of a recent wave of films and documentaries focused on environmental issues. The documentary is airing on PBS stations across the country, and its producers hope that the films famous narrator will help bring attention to "some of the smartest recycled, energy-efficient, materials-conscious buildings on the planet."
"The film also provides an introduction to some of the most important voices in environmentally and socially conscious design. Architect William McDonough of Charlottesville weighs in passionately on the potential for ecological disaster in China, where he is working. Cameron Sinclair, founder of Architecture for Humanity, argues for the kind of small projects his volunteer network accomplishes, changing a few lives at a time."
